Nightwatch.js är ett verktyg för avancerade utvecklare som tillåter dem att testa hur deras ansökningar kommer att klara på olika webbläsare, under olika förhållanden, utan att behöva replikera dem i verkliga livet.
Den använder selen webbläsaren automation Web förare, Node.js och Node.js CLI att köra tester och få resultat om en sidas möjliga prestanda och frågor.
Nightwatch.js inte bara ladda en sida, men också kan utföra olika åtgärder på den sidan också. Det kan härma navigering till nya sidor, klick, sväva händelser, sökningar, etc ..
Detta gör inte bara att testsida hastighet, men sida prestanda också.
Tester skrivs med hjälp av en enkel syntax och alla resultat hämtas och visas i Node.js CLI
Vad är nytt i den här versionen.
- enhets~~POS=TRUNC testning~~POS=HEADCOMP - skrivenhet eller integrationstester i Nightwatch för Node.js applikationer och API: er;
- Anpassade reportrar - tillfoga din egen reporter via --reporter alternativ;
- Integrerad Grunt stöd - Nightwatch levereras med ett lättanvänt Grunt uppgift som kan användas i befintliga Grunt baserade build-konfiguration;
- Kör enda testcase - förmåga att köra den angivna testcase från nuvarande svit / modul via --testcase;
- sidobjekt -. Dokumenterad stöd för sidobjekt modell
Vad är nytt i version 0.8.6:
- Enhetstestning - skrivenhet eller integrationstester i Nightwatch för Node.js applikationer och API: er,
- Anpassade reportrar - tillfoga din egen reporter via --reporter alternativ;
- Integrerad Grunt stöd - Nightwatch levereras med ett lättanvänt Grunt uppgift som kan användas i befintliga Grunt baserade build-konfiguration;
- Kör enda testcase - förmåga att köra den angivna testcase från nuvarande svit / modul via --testcase;
- sidobjekt -. Dokumenterad stöd för sidobjekt modell
Vad är nytt i version 0.6.7:
- Enhetstestning - skrivenhet eller integrationstester i Nightwatch för Node.js applikationer och API: er,
- Anpassade reportrar - tillfoga din egen reporter via --reporter alternativ;
- Integrerad Grunt stöd - Nightwatch levereras med ett lättanvänt Grunt uppgift som kan användas i befintliga Grunt baserade build-konfiguration;
- Kör enda testcase - förmåga att köra den angivna testcase från nuvarande svit / modul via --testcase;
- sidobjekt -. Dokumenterad stöd för sidobjekt modell
Vad är nytt i version 0.5.36:
- Utökat stöd för en global testresultat reporter funktion definieras i globals modul konfigurerad i globals_path i nightwatch.json.
Vad är nytt i version 0.5.28:
- Fast:
- Testa löpare problem med parallella läge och globals
Vad är nytt i version 0.5.21:
- sättas före / efter och beforeEach / afterEach testmetoder som deprecates setup / nedkoppling.
Vad är nytt i version 0.5.6:
- Fixat ett problem med att köra tester parallellt på Windows maskiner.
Vad är nytt i version 0.5.1:
- Added:
- Kör tester parallellt.
- Test miljöer för att ärva från standard.
- urlContains och urlEquals påståenden.
Vad är nytt i version 0.4.16:
- Fixat ett problem med rinnande köade kommandon lades till återbesök
- Förbättrad konsolen utgång
Vad är nytt i version 0.4.12:
- Fast:
- Problem med setValue och kommandotangenten och lagt aliasSendKeys för setValue
- Added:
- kartobjekt med tillgängliga nycklar och deras UTF-8 värden som client.Keys
Vad är nytt i version 0.4.8:
- Added:
- frameParent kommando baserat på # 80
- asynkron setup / nedkoppling - du kan skicka in en parameter återuppringning
- Skärm sparas i JUnit rapporter som bilagor
- Fast:
- Problem med Tidsgränser kommandon
Vad är nytt i version 0.3.6:
- Added:
- Möjlighet att lägga till egna påståenden att hävda / kontrollera.
- Stöd för MSIE med IE Driver.
- Fast:
- Rapport generation när mappen inte existerar.
Krav :
- Node.js
Kommentarer hittades inte